
Self-drive holidays provide the freedom to travel at your own pace while letting you discover the secrets of your own backyard. Whether you are towing a caravan, driving a motorhome or simply looking for a great camping spot, the camping and caravan parks throughout Queensland's Outback offer a wide range of affordable, quality accommodation options.
You can pitch your tent on a grassy site, park your caravan under a shady tree, or enjoy the comfort and convenience of staying in a cabin - the choice is yours! Caravan parks are friendly places where you will meet like-minded holiday makers and have the freedom to do as much or as little as you like. All the things you need for a great holiday!
At parks throughout Queensland's Outback you can expect well-maintained service blocks with toilets, showers and laundries. Tourist parks vary in the type and range of facilities they provide, however many now have swimming pools, playgrounds, camp kitchens and barbecues.
